what is the equation of a line passing through the point (a, b) and having a slope of b?

Respuesta :

hartnn
hartnn hartnn
  • 02-07-2016
the general form of slope-point form of the equation of line is

y-y1 = m (x-x1)

here, x1, y1 = a,b
m = b

so,
y-b = b(x-a)
